Triticum aestivum L. subsp. aestivum
A fungal disease of common wheat caused by the obligate biotroph Blumeria graminis f. sp. tritici, which infects exclusively this cereal species and is characterized by high genetic variability.

The causative agent of the disease is a specialized form of the ascomycete Blumeria graminis f. sp. tritici, which is characterized by narrow specialization and does not infect other cereal species. The pathogen population is represented by numerous physiological races capable of overcoming the host plant's genetic defenses, which requires constant monitoring of virulence.
Symptoms appear on all above-ground organs as a white, web-like coating, which eventually densifies into cotton-like tufts and is covered with black dots—cleistothecia—in the final stages. The harmfulness of the infection lies in the reduction of photosynthesis, disruption of tillering, and deterioration of grain quality.
The resistance of common wheat to the pathogen is controlled by specific Pm series genes (from Pm1 to Pm50 and their alleles), which are used in breeding to develop protected varieties. The effectiveness of these genes is unstable and depends on the local composition of fungal races capable of rapidly adapting to the plant's defense systems.
